Iran a victim of illegal war – Jeffrey Sachs to RT’s Rick Sanchez (VIDEO)
The leadership in Tehran was willing to negotiate and was not seeking a nuclear weapon, according to the analyst
Iran is a victim of illegal aggression by the US and Israel, prominent American economist Jeffrey Sachs has told RT’s Sanchez Effect, rejecting Washington’s claims that Tehran was seeking a nuclear weapon.
Speaking with host Rick Sanchez on Thursday, Sachs lambasted US President Donald Trump’s speech the day before, in which the American leader justified Operation Epic Fury as a necessary response to Iran’s alleged nuclear ambitions.
”Iran is not a guilty party in this, it’s the victim of aggression,” Sachs said, calling the operation devastating, illegal, and ineffective.
He pointed to repeated statements by Iran’s religious leadership opposing nuclear weapons.
”The supreme leader famously, unless someone is living in a cave for the past 20 years, said ‘No’ to the weapons,” he said, referring to a religious ruling from the early 2000s.
”Iran had wanted to negotiate, not for the last week, not for the last month, but for the last 15 years,” Sachs added, noting that Tehran opened its nuclear program to UN inspections under the 2015 Joint Comprehensive Plan of Action (JCPOA), an agreement between Iran and major world powers which placed strict limits on Tehran’s nuclear program.
However, in 2018, during his first term, Trump withdrew the US from the JCPOA. Washington and Tehran restarted negotiations last year, although Trump later claimed Tehran had “rejected every opportunity” to reach a deal.
According to Sachs, the US president “has ripped up the agreement which absolutely prevented Iran from having a nuclear weapon that they didn’t even want.”
